Output 790f3dc93a23dfef33249391821c6f27d995398707143bf3974efded83c63a65:0

value
24940000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 46ea3e438f63fbe636193a2246d01dfa8220ee2c OP_EQUAL
address
389yqUZbvHyggHmXgvUd3E7UcWwMyX3r7k
transaction
790f3dc93a23dfef33249391821c6f27d995398707143bf3974efded83c63a65
spent
true